Pak soldier killed in Indian firing across LoC: Army

A Pakistani soldier was killed in "unprovoked firing" by Indian troops along the Line of Control (LoC), the army said on Thursday.

Sepoy Zaheer Ahmed was killed in Thub Sector due to "unprovoked firing by Indian troops," army spokesman Maj Gen Asif Ghafoor said in a statement.

Pakistan troops "retaliated effectively and engaged enemy's posts involved in unprovoked firing," he added.

The fallen soldier belongs to Sultanpur area of Bhimber district in Pakistan-occupied Kashmir.
